Abstract

Variation of damages in dry cleaning process and possible reasons were analysed. The most frequent damages were identified as follows: friability in usage, production faults and culpability of dry cleaning process as ultimate one. Sewn labels with proper care symbols have a great significance in the prevention of damages. Sometimes, textile producers are responsible for wrong labelling. Large share of damages is possible to avoid by qualified collaboration between textile producers and dry cleaners.
